이전담당자에게 인수인계를 받은 서버를 관리중입니다.
용량관계로 필요없는 Db를 지우려고 하는데요.
예를 들면 A란 디비가 있는데.. 이전 담당자가 계정을 잘못 알려줬는지...
알려준 계정으로는 접속이 안됩니다.
그런데 A란 디비의 파일은 버젓이 하드에서 ldf파일이 하루가 다르게 늘어가고 있어서요
계정을 몰라도 강제로 삭제할수 있는 방법이 없나요?
해당 파일을 삭제하려고 하면 아시겠지만 현재 사용중인 파일이라 삭제가 안된다고 나옵니다 . ㅠㅠ
큰일이 난거죠.. 계정도 모르는데.. 용량은 계속 증가하는 아무 쓸모 없는 디비가 있다는 거니까요
고수님들 조언 부탁드립니다.
Comment 7
-
초짜해커
2014.07.23 12:21
-
Hisory
2014.07.23 12:22
ldf 파일이면 로그 파일 같은데
해당 로그가 증가한다는 이야기는 해당 DB는 어떤식으로 사용한다는 이야기입니다.
해당 DB를 전체 백업후 로그파일 축소를 해보시는걸 추천해드립니다. 단.. 사용시간이 적을때..
-
비홍
2014.07.23 12:35
초짜 해커님 !!
방법을 좀더 구체적으로 말씀해주시면 안될까요? 해당 디비는 포트로 나눠서 사용하는데요..
예를들어 1001 포트에는 A,B,C디비가 있구요 1002포트가 문제의 포트인데.. 이 포트는 sa계정도 모른답니다. ㅜㅜ
그디비는 사용이 되더라도 전혀 회사와는 상관이 없는 일이구요.. 전임 담당자는 연락이 안된지 몇달이 지났답니다. ㅠㅠ
hisory님 제글은 계정을 몰라서 올린 글인데요.. 혹시 계정을 몰라도 말씀하신 사항이 가능할까요? ㅠㅠ
-
Hisory
2014.07.23 13:03
좀 무식한 방법이기는 한데 해당 DB를 사용하는 프로그램 OR 웹 에 보시면 접속계정이 어디인게 있을것입니다.
이런 방법으로 해당 계정을 찾아보시는것도...
찾아보니 아래와 같은 방법도 있네여.. 이부분은 저도 해보진 않아서.... 링크로 대신합니다.
http://support.microsoft.com/kb/322336/ko
-
비홍
2014.07.23 13:24
hisory님 사실 웹소스에서 계정을 찾았는데요. 그계정으로 로그인이 안되서요.. ㅜㅜ
알려주신 사이트 한번 들어가서 정보를 얻어보겠습니다. 감사합니다. 꾸벅
-
초짜해커
2014.07.23 13:25
아... 저도 SA계정을 잃어버린 경험이 없어서 글만 읽어봤고 직접 해본적은 없습니다.
검색해서 따라해보심이... -_-;;
-
나는짱이야
2014.07.23 13:28
윈도우계정으로도 DB계정지울수 있지 않나요 ?DB서버 직접 접근하셔서지우시면될꺼 같은데요.
SA로 로긴해서 모든 연결을 끊고 삭제하면 삭제는 됩니다.
SA 패스워드를 모른다면 "SQL SERVER SA 패스워드 분실" 로 검색해보시면 SA 패스워드 바꾸는 방법을 찾을 수 있을겁니다.
문제는 어떤 응용프로그램이 SA 계정을 사용한다면 로긴 에러가 발생하겠네요.
그리고 SA로 로긴해서 DB를 삭제했다고 하더라도
LDF가 계속 커지고 있다면 사용중인 DB라는건데 용도도 확인 안하고 지우는건 더 큰 문제를 일으킬거 같습니다.
퇴사라던가.... 손해배상이라던가...
일단 전임담당자를 수배하시는게...